Growing healthy pawpaw trees requires rich, well-drained soil with adequate nutrients. One of the most effective ways to enhance soil quality is by incorporating organic matter. Organic matter improves soil structure, increases fertility, and promotes healthy root development, all essential for thriving pawpaw trees.
Why Organic Matter Matters for Pawpaw Trees
Organic matter in soil refers to decomposed plant and animal materials, such as compost, manure, and mulch. These materials introduce essential nutrients and beneficial microorganisms that support plant growth. For pawpaw trees, rich organic matter ensures strong growth, better fruit production, and resistance to pests and diseases.
Types of Organic Matter Suitable for Pawpaw Soil
- Compost: Well-decomposed organic waste from kitchen scraps and garden debris.
- Animal manure: Aged manure from cows, chickens, or horses provides a rich nutrient source.
- Mulch: Organic mulches like straw, wood chips, or shredded leaves help retain moisture and add organic material as they decompose.
- Cover crops: Leguminous plants such as clover or vetch can be grown and then incorporated into the soil.
Steps to Improve Soil with Organic Matter
Follow these steps to enhance your soil for pawpaw cultivation:
- Test soil pH and nutrient levels to identify deficiencies.
- Choose appropriate organic materials based on soil needs and availability.
- Apply a layer of compost or well-rotted manure around the base of the pawpaw trees.
- Mix organic matter into the topsoil to improve aeration and drainage.
- Mulch around the trees to conserve moisture and gradually add organic material as it decomposes.
- Replenish organic matter annually to maintain soil fertility.
Benefits of Using Organic Matter
Incorporating organic matter offers numerous advantages:
- Enhances soil fertility naturally, reducing the need for chemical fertilizers.
- Improves soil structure, promoting better root penetration and water retention.
- Increases microbial activity, which helps break down organic material and release nutrients.
- Suppresses weeds and reduces soil erosion.
- Supports sustainable and eco-friendly gardening practices.
